Product Overview

  • Category: Integrated Circuit (IC)
  • Use: Clock Generator
  • Characteristics: Low power consumption, high accuracy, compact size
  • Package: Small Outline Transistor (SOT)
  • Essence: Generates clock signals for electronic devices
  • Packaging/Quantity: Available in tape and reel packaging, quantity varies based on customer requirements

Specifications

  • Input Voltage Range: 1.8V to 3.3V
  • Output Frequency Range: 1Hz to 100MHz
  • Operating Temperature Range: -40°C to +85°C
  • Supply Current: 10mA (typical)

Functional Features

  • Generates multiple clock outputs with programmable frequencies
  • Supports spread spectrum modulation for reduced electromagnetic interference
  • Provides low jitter clock signals for precise timing requirements
  • Offers flexible configuration options through serial interface

Advantages and Disadvantages

Advantages: - Low power consumption makes it suitable for battery-powered devices - High accuracy ensures reliable clock signals for various applications - Compact size allows for space-efficient integration into electronic systems

Disadvantages: - Limited number of clock outputs compared to some other clock generators - Lack of built-in frequency multiplication/division capabilities

Working Principles

The CY25560SXCT operates by taking an input clock signal and using an internal PLL (Phase-Locked Loop) to generate multiple output clock signals with programmable frequencies. The PLL adjusts the frequency of the output clocks based on the input clock and user-defined settings.
